Objective:To study the genotype and gene distribution of HSP70-1(+190G/C), HSP70-2(+1267A/C) and HSP70-hom (+2437T/C) in Jiangxi Han patients with CHD andnormal population and to investigate the association between these three genespolymorphism and the risk of CHD.Research Object:All subjects were selected from cardiovascular department of the secondaffiliated hospital of Nanchang university between Jun.2009and Dec.2010anddivided into CHD group and nomal control group.There were237case in the CHDgroup(malel52,female85,median age63.35±7.77),and203case in the control group(male122,female81,median age62.72±9.18).They were all Jiangxi Han people andhad no blood relstionship.These circumstances must be eliminated,such as infection,immuno-inflammatery disease,malignant tumor,liver and renal dysfunctions andusing immunosuppress-sants.The diagnostic standard for CHD patients meet thediagnose and treatment standard of Chinese medical angiocardiopathy association,while angina pectoris patients were angiographically demonstrated (at least onesignificant stenotic lesion of the major coronary arteries stenosis,in which the luminaldiameter was less than50%of the adjacent unaffected site). Meeting the followinginclusion standard:those without pectoralgia histroy,with normal ECG and withoutcoronary artery calcification found in chest CT;and/or those with pectoralgia but nocoronary artery stenosis was founded by coronary angiography.Methods:Ask the general data about the subjects,such as age,weight,height,smokingrate,family history and so on. Subjects after fasting more than ten hours were takenvenous blood sampling. Triglyceride (TG), low-density lipoprotein (LDL),high-desitylipoprotein (HDL) and fasting blood sugar were detected by standard blood enzymecolorimetric in our hospital.Another5ml venous blood were taken to extractleukocyte genomic DNA from by ways provided by the blood DNA extraction kit. The polymorphism of heat-shock protein70-1gene+190G/C site, the heat-shockprotein70-2gene+1267A/G site,the heat-shock protein70-hom gene+2437T/C sitewere all detected by polymerase chain reaction-restriction fragment lengthpolymorphism(PCR-RFLP)method. The data was analysised by Hardy-Weinbergalignment inspection,Chi-square,t-test and Logistic Regression in SPSS19.0.Result:1. The HSP70-1gene+190G/C polymorphism, the HSP70-2gene+1267A/Gpolymorphism and the HSP70-hom gene+2437T/C polymorphism were found inJiangxi Han population.2. The allelic distribution of the HSP70-1gene、the HSP70-2gene and theHSP70-hom gene in both CHD and control groups were in the Hardy-Weinbergequilibrium.3. The prevalence of HSP70-1gene C allele and(GC+CC)genotype in CHDgroup was statistically significantly higher than in control subjects (χ~2=13.781,P<0.005and χ~2=12.885,P<0.005).4. The prevalence of HSP70-2gene G allele and(AG+GG)genotype in CHDgroup was statistically significantly higher than in control subjects(χ~2=7.577,0.01<P<0.025'χ~2=7.023,0.005<P<0.01).5. The prevalence of HSP70-hom gene T allele and(TC+CC)genotype in CHDgroup was not statistically significantly higher than in control subjects(χ~2=0.343,0.75<P<0.9'χ~2=0.139,0.5<P<0.75).6. After multiple Logistic regressions,we can know MBI,smoking rate,hypertension history, TG, LDL,fasting blood sugar,HSP70-1(GC+CC) and HSP70-2(AG+GG) genetype may the independent risk factors of CHD,but HSP70-hom(TC+CC) genetype was not.Conclutions:1. The HSP70-1+90G/C gene polymorphism was associated with the risk ofCHD.The (GC+CC) genotype and the C allele may the independent risk factors ofCHD.2. The HSP70-2+1267A/G gene polymorphism was associated with the risk ofCHD.The (AG+GG) genotype and G allele may the independent risk factors CHD. 3. The HSP70-hom gene+2437T/C polymorphism was not associated with therisk of CHD.
